line

Plots a DataFrame as lines.

Syntax

line(x, y, **kwargs)

Parameters

Parameter

Type

Description

x

str

Name of column to use for the horizontal axis.

y

str or list of str

Name(s) of the column(s) to use for the vertical axis. Multiple columns can be plotted.

**kwargs

optional

Additional keyword arguments.

Returns

plotly.graph_objs.Figure

Examples

Python
from pyspark.sql import SparkSession
spark = SparkSession.builder.getOrCreate()
data = [("A", 10, 1.5), ("B", 30, 2.5), ("C", 20, 3.5)]
columns = ["category", "int_val", "float_val"]
df = spark.createDataFrame(data, columns)
df.plot.line(x="category", y="int_val")
